mushroom beef patties

Ingredients For mushroom beef patties

  • 1 lb
    ground beef
  • 1/4 c
    c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 1/4 tsp
    hot pepper sauce
  • 1/2 c
    water
  • 1/2 c
    half and half
  • 2 Tbsp
    all purpose flour
  • 5 Tbsp
    butter
  • 1 tsp
    dried basil
  • 1/2 lb
    mushrooms, sliced
  • 1/2 tsp
    garlic powder
  • 1/2 tsp
    pepper
  • 1 tsp
    salt
  • 1 Tbsp
    worcestershire sauce
  • 2 Tbsp
    milk
  • 1/4 c
    dry bread crumbs
  • 2 Tbsp
    green onions, chopped

How To Make mushroom beef patties

  • 1
    Combine beef, crumbs, milk, worcestershire sauce, 1/2 teaspoon salt, pepper and garlic powder; mix well. Shape into 3 or 4 oval patties; cook on both sides until no longer pink.
  • 2
    Cook the mushrooms and basil in 2 tablespoons of butter over medium-high heat until tender. Increase heat to high; cook and stir until most of the liquid evaporates.
  • 3
    Melt the remaining butter; stir in flour. Gradually blend in cream.
  • 4
    Add 1/2 cup water, hot pepper sauce and remaining salt; cook and stir on low until thickened and bubbly.
  • 5
    Cook and stir for 2 minutes more. Add enough remaining water to make a medium-thin sauce.
  • 6
    Add mushrooms; heat through. Serve over beef patties; top with cheese and onions.
